Canadian government should 'indefinitely exclude' people with mental illness from MAID, committee recommends

June 17, 2026

A special parliamentary committee is recommending that the federal government "indefinitely exclude" people whose sole underlying condition is a mental illness from applying for medical assistance in dying (MAID).
